Two New HD Video Cameras from Panasonic
While you’re planning your summer holiday, Panasonic is working on a new video camera to help you immortalize it.

Two HD models should be available on July 12th, the HDC-SD100 and HDC-HS100. Our HD cameras feature a 1/6’’ 3MOS sensor, 2.7″ LCD screen, optical zoom 12x, 5.1 surround mic, HDMI interface, and can record video in MPEG-4 AVC/H.264 (1920×1080) formats and audio in Dolby Digital (Dolby AC3) format.
The main difference between the two is storage capacity: the HDC-HS100 features 60GB of HDD, while the HDC-SD100 doesn’t provide HDD, but only a SD/SDHC memory card slot.
